What is bluetooth technology?
Bluetooth is fundamentally a wireless standard that enables electronic devices to communicate without the need for wires or cables. It’s the technology that enables your phone to link up with your car’s speakers or your tablet to connect to wireless headphones.
Bluetooth works similarly within hearing aids, though the individual rewards are far more profound. Miniature computer chips integrated inside the hearing aids permit them to connect directly with other Bluetooth-compatible devices such as your smartphone, TV, tablet, or computer.
That means sound doesn’t just travel through the air anymore. It’s streamed directly into your hearing aids, delivering clear, balanced audio that’s customized for your unique hearing needs.
Amplification was the main focus of conventional hearing devices. Bluetooth hearing aids focus on clarity, connection, and control.

You can handle calls without needing to pick up your phone. With the caller’s voice streamed right to your aids and your voice captured by integrated microphones, your hands are free to drive, cook, or handle your daily routine at once. In addition, phone calls are noticeably clearer, since Bluetooth sends the audio right to your eardrum and accounts for your individual hearing loss.
You can listen to your preferred entertainment in clear, high-quality audio. Transmit audio straight from your phone or television, bypassing headphones or extra gear, and you won’t have to turn up the volume for others nearby.
In social gatherings, meetings, or other busy environments, Bluetooth hearing aids help filter background noise and focus on the voices you want to hear most. Conversations feel more relaxed and enjoyable as you can capture more detail.
With a quick tap or swipe, a simple smartphone app allows you to adjust volume, switch listening settings, or fine-tune programs to suit various environments.
If you need assistance calibrating your hearing aids, many models allow it. Your hearing specialist can remotely make minor updates or adjustments to the settings on many models, which saves your time and maintains the peak performance of your devices.
